Output 8799866da53005dde27a086e3579bef0d5dcf3c018ba652f42335d069ae7b4f1:3

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ac66eb6aed311a1d8c6cecc608a0247a71eb5b2f2c6e0537d86ab1b25c186519
address
bc1p43nwk6hdxydpmrrvanrq3gpy0fc7kke093hq2d7cd2cmyhqcv5vs7qsxwy
transaction
8799866da53005dde27a086e3579bef0d5dcf3c018ba652f42335d069ae7b4f1
spent
true